摘要:
The increasing cost and complexity of state-of-the-art radiological equipment, and the need for more comprehensive safety and performance assurance, have increased maintenance expenditures to a level where they have become one of the largest operating expenses of radiology departments. To cope with this ever increasing expenditure, a comprehensive in-house maintenance program was implemented in our institution. This program properly balanced the capability of the radiology department's in-house technical personnel with support provided by equipment manufacturers' service organizations. Quality assurance activities are also included as an integral part of the entire program. Since the implementation of the program, an average 40% reduction in the annual maintenance expenditure has been observed.

摘要:
It is often difficult to differentiatepremature ventricular contractions(PVCs) frompremature atrial contractions(PACs) with aberrant conduction by means of surface electrocardiograms. This differentiation is of considerable importance, as the treatment for the two entities differs. Premature beats commonly occur following open-heart surgery. Often during open-heart surgery, the atrial and ventricular pacing wires are inserted and brought to the surface. It is then possible to record the epicardial atrial and ventricular electrograms from these pacing wires. In this paper, the differentiation between PVC and PAC with aberrant conduction is performed using a microcomputer. To minimize the system's cost, the Radio Shack TRS-80 Color Computer, a commercially available personal microcomputer, was chosen as the basis for the monitoring system. After filtering and amplification, the ECG is digitized and analyzed. Once atrial or ventricular activity has been established, an algorithm is used to determine whether the heartbeat was a normal beat, a PAC, or a PVC. This algorithm is based upon the fact that normal beats, PACs, and PVCs have the P wave and QRS complex in a known sequence, with an identifiable time between beats. The occurances of PACs and PVCs are monitored and recorded for future analysis.

摘要:
Computerized decision making aids have been developed for use in certain medical specialties over the last decade. These programs are designed to give expert-level advice within their limited domains. Two major components are required in the design of these systems: development of software and development of a knowledge base to handle the specific medical application. The advantage of the knowledge-based approach is that the application can be changed by replacement of the knowledge base, without requiring changes to the software. In this paper,EMERGE, a medical decision making system, originally developed for analysis of chest pain in the emergency room environment, is described. EMERGE uses production rules for representation of its knowledge base. The method by which this system can accommodate new rule bases for other applications is emphasized, as well as the transportability of the system.

摘要:
This paper reviews the development of the Kock procedure for continent ileostomy. Several problems are encountered in this procedure; primarily relating to 1) construction of the ileal reservoir and 2) construction of the “valve” or continence mechanism. Alternative approaches to each of these areas are compared. Techniques for creation of the ileal reservoir have improved to the stage where advances come slowly. In the area of the continence mechanism, numerous alternatives continue to be evaluated. In general, the procedure is evolving. The use of biomaterials to reinforce the “valve” is on the rise. Advantages and disadvantages of alternative technological approaches are compared.

摘要:
The purpose of this project was to design compact, flexible, portable and modular instrumentation for clinical applications using radioisotopes. The instrumentation designed includes: (1) 3 and 5 nuclear counting channels with energy discrimination; (2) 5 nuclear counting channels without energy discrimination; (3) a pulse-height analyzer. Designed around anApple IIecomputer, the system cost is related to the interfaces and the Apple accessories chosen by the utilizer.

摘要:
A system for automated analysis of action potential characteristics utilizing analog and digital circuits for measuring characteristics in the voltage and time domain is described. A microcomputer is used to acquire, process and store the data, and may be programmed to follow rapid or transient changes on a beat-to-beat basis or slow changes and trends according to the experimental requirements. The system has been found useful in the basic electrophysiology laboratory.

摘要:
InChagas Cardiomyopathy, an immunological reaction is produced that leads to changes in the histological structure of the myocardium, which in turn cause dynamic disorders, as well as morphological alterations in the heart. In theHigh Frequency ECG (HFECG), which contains useful clinical information not recorded in the conventional ECG, the changes induced by Chagas disease produce a larger number ofnotchesin the QRS complex than those found in normal patients. Therefore,notch countsare used as an evidence of cardiac damage. In this paper, a system based on a commercially available personal computer is designed to automate the notch counting procedure. Using this system, the HFECG could be recorded from a larger number of patients making this technique potentially attractive for routine clinical use. Additionally, the subjectivity associated with the manual techniques could be eliminated. This paper presents the design of the instrumentation.
